The Top 6 Dirtiest Areas in Your Office

It’s no secret that a clean office is crucial for both employee health and productivity. However, even the most diligent office managers and business owners can overlook the grime lurking in the corners of their workplace. Moreover, certain areas in the office tend to harbor more germs than others. 

If you’ve been struggling with a consistently dirty office and don’t know where to begin, this guide highlights the top six dirtiest areas in an office that require a keen eye and regular cleaning. 

1. Entrance and Reception Areas 

Your entrance and reception areas are the first touchpoints for employees, clients, and visitors entering your office. Despite their welcoming appearance, these spaces often harbor more germs than meets the eye.  Carpets and rugs by your entrances are prime locations where dirt brought in on shoes, wheels, and even carried through the air. Meanwhile, door handles, reception desks, and even corridors can keep spreading dirt and germs throughout your office.  Given the amount of debris and dirt tracked into the entrance area, floors must be vacuumed and mopped regularly. Frequently touched surfaces must also be sanitized several times a day. 

2. The Office Kitchen and Break Rooms 

Office kitchens and break rooms can become a hub for grime and germs more quickly than other areas because they’re communal spaces where food is handled and stored. Surfaces like the microwave keypad, the refrigerator handle, coffee makers, and the water cooler buttons are touched by numerous hands throughout the day. Besides this, crumbs can also make their way into the crevices of chairs and tables, while spills can go unattended on countertops. Having professional office cleaners who can deep clean your kitchen and break rooms regularly ensures all surfaces that might be overlooked during daily upkeep are thoroughly cleaned. 

3. Restrooms

The restrooms in your workplace are used by multiple people throughout the day, which means that every surface, from doorknobs to faucet handles, can become a transfer point for germs. Moreover, waste bins that are not emptied regularly can cause odors and attract pests. Encouraging good hygiene among your team not only promotes a healthier work environment but also contributes to the overall cleanliness of your restrooms. It also helps to keep these places stocked with soap, hand sanitizer, and paper towels. Ultimately, establish a regular and thorough cleaning routine to ensure all surfaces are cleaned and sanitized. 

4. Personal Workspaces 

Personal workspaces, where your employees spend most of their time, can be among the dirtiest parts of your office. Desks can harbor more bacteria than an average office toilet seat due to food consumption at workstations and infrequent cleaning habits. Keyboards and mice, which receive constant contact with your employees’ hands, can also quickly accumulate dirt and grime.  Mandating a clean-desk policy and making employees responsible for keeping their workspaces tidy and clutter-free are ways to facilitate more manageable and thorough cleaning. However, this may not be enough. Hiring professional office cleaning services to perform deep cleaning regularly ensures that all areas, including personal desks, are cleaned effectively. 

5. Conference Rooms 

Regular meetings can leave behind more than just paperwork. Surfaces like table tops and presentation remotes see a variety of hands, while different individuals touch chairs and doorknobs throughout the day.  Besides encouraging personal responsibility for cleanliness among your employees, implement a daily cleaning routine to address dirt and grime buildup as soon as possible. Surfaces that come into frequent contact with hands should be wiped down at the end of each day.  

6. Office Equipment 

Office phones and headsets are high-touch items that rarely see a thorough cleaning. Over time, they collect oils from our skin, dust particles, and germs from every cough and sneeze. Meanwhile, printers and copiers are devices shared by everyone and touched frequently throughout the day. Implementing a regular cleaning schedule is one of the simplest yet most effective strategies to ensure a hygienic office. This should include daily, weekly, and monthly tasks to keep your office equipment clean and functioning correctly.
